Outline of Research at the Start

門脈塞栓術は、肝切除術前に切除予定区域の門脈をあらかじめ塞栓することで、残存肝容量を増大させる手技である。しかし、門脈塞栓術後も約8%の頻度で術後肝不全となり、その場合の致死率は50-80%である。残存肝を十分肥大させておく必要があるが、至適門脈塞栓方法は明らかではない。また、十分な残存肝肥大効果を早期に予見できるバイオマーカーがあれば、追加塞栓の適応決定や肝切除時期の決定において大変有用であるが、バイオマーカーは確立されていない。本研究では、より適切な門脈塞栓術の方法を模索し、残存肝肥大効果を早期に予見できるバイオマーカーの確立を目指すことにより、肝切除成績の更なる治療成績向上に貢献する。

Outline of Final Research Achievements

Portal vein embolization is a procedure that increases the remnant liver volume by embolizing the portal vein in the area scheduled for resection in advance. A rat portal vein embolization model was created, and the liver hypertrophy rate in the non-embolized area and the liver atrophy rate in the embolized area were calculated. Compared with the absolute ethanol group, the n-butyl-2-cyanoacrylate: NBCA group showed more liver hypertrophy in the non-embolized area and liver atrophy in the embolized area. Furthermore, when comparing the vascular endothelial damage between the ethanol group and the NBCA group, the ethanol group had stronger vascular endothelial damage of 500 μm or less, but it was suggested that this did not contribute to necrosis. We searched for a microRNA biomarker that could early predict the remnant liver hypertrophy rate from the obtained non-embolized area tissue samples, but we were unable to find any.

Academic Significance and Societal Importance of the Research Achievements

門脈塞栓術は切除予定区域の門脈をあらかじめ塞栓することで、残存肝容量を増大させる手技である。安全に大量肝切除術を行うためには、残存予定肝を十分肥大させておく必要がある。系統的レビューでは、無水エタノールとn-butyl-cyanoacrylate (NBCA)がより残存肝肥大を誘発することが示されいる。しかし、現時点では、門脈塞栓術における無水エタノールとNBCAの優劣は明らかになっていない。ラット門脈塞栓モデルを用いた本研究では、NBCA郡のほうが、無水エタノール群より非塞栓領域の肝肥大と塞栓領域の肝萎縮を認めた。よって、門脈塞栓術に適した塞栓物質はNBCAであることが示唆された。
